Job Title: Dance Instructor
Department: Dance
Reports to: Recreation Manager - Youth Programming
Job Class: Regular Part Time, non-exempt, IMRF ineligible
Position Summary:
Reporting to the Recreation Manager - Youth Programming, the Dance Instructor is responsible for conducting various dance programs.
Schedule: Tuesday and Thursday afternoons/nights and Saturday mornings. Typically, between 6-8 hours per week. Not to exceed 19 hours per week.
Essential Duties & Responsibilities
-
Safely instruct tot and youth dance classes of various styles and intensities.
- Follow all required safety guidelines of the Park District.
-
Plan and implement choreography for annual spring recital
-
Attend spring recital and tech rehearsals

Required Qualifications
-
Current Adult CPR/AED certification.
-
Must be at least 18 years old
-
At a minimum must be trained in Ballet, Tap, and Jazz. Additional training in Hip-Hop, Contemporary, Lyrical and Musical Theater is preferred.
Preferred Qualifications
-
Ability to act as substitute instructor on short notice.
-
Knowledge or training in Contemporary, Lyrical, Hip-Hop and Musical Theater technique
